FSM specialists serving Sandy Springs businesses design and implement end-to-end platforms that connect dispatchers, field technicians, and back-office systems into a single workflow. They configure dispatch engines to assign the right technician based on skill set, location, and parts availability, then layer in mobile technician apps so crews can receive work orders, capture photos, and log time from any job site across the metro. On the AI side, these experts deploy predictive scheduling models that analyze historical job durations and traffic patterns to generate realistic appointment windows. Computer vision pipelines convert technician photos into draft service reports automatically, cutting administrative time after each call. Parts demand forecasting models track inventory movement and flag reorder points before a critical part runs out. Integration work typically covers QuickBooks or Sage for billing, and CRM systems for customer communication workflows. The clearest signal is when a dispatcher is managing routes and schedules through spreadsheets, phone calls, or whiteboards. Sandy Springs has a high concentration of property management companies, HVAC contractors, and specialty trade firms that grow quickly due to the area's ongoing residential and commercial development. Once a team reaches five or more field technicians, manual coordination creates gaps: double-bookings, missed SLA windows, and technicians arriving at jobs without the right parts. A second trigger is customer communication breakdowns. Clients in Sandy Springs expect the same on-demand updates they get from consumer apps -- arrival windows, technician photos, and post-service summaries. FSM platforms with LLM-assisted copilots can generate those communications automatically. A third driver is integration debt: when QuickBooks invoices have to be rekeyed from paper job tickets, or when payroll and job costing live in completely separate systems. Modern FSM software eliminates that rekeying and gives leadership a real-time view of job profitability. Budget for a focused deployment typically falls in the low-to-mid five figures, scaling with the number of technicians and integration complexity.

For a company with ten to thirty field technicians, most deployments run eight to sixteen weeks from kickoff to full go-live. That timeline covers requirements gathering, dispatch configuration, mobile app rollout, and QuickBooks or Sage integration. Adding AI layers like predictive scheduling or computer vision for service reports typically extends the project by four to six weeks. Sandy Springs businesses with simpler operations -- a single trade, one depot location -- can often go live faster with a phased approach that activates core dispatch first.

Route optimization typically shows measurable results within the first billing cycle -- reducing drive time by cutting unnecessary backtracking and clustering jobs geographically. Dispatcher copilots that surface job priority and technician availability reduce the time dispatchers spend on manual matching. Auto-generated service reports from technician photos cut post-job admin by a significant margin. Predictive parts demand forecasting takes longer to calibrate -- usually three to six months of data -- but prevents costly last-minute part runs that delay second-visit completions.
